Like Having Many Tremolo Pedals in One

Normally the pickiest tremolo users at Sweetwater won't settle for anything less than the built-in tremolo on a classic Fender or Vox amp, but the JHS Kodiak tremolo pedal with tap tempo made us sit up and take note. Dial in your choice of four different time divisions to perfectly sync the effect along with your music. You can dial in a fast shimmer or a slow, throbbing tremolo, with your choice of four different waveshapes. You can even dial the Mix down all the way and dial up the Volume to use the Kodiak pedal as a boost. If your guitar tone relies on tremolo, then you'll be well served with the JHS Kodiak tremolo on your pedalboard.

Ready for external control too

On the side of the Kodiak pedal, you'll find an input for external control over the speed of the tremolo effect. You can use an external tap switch if you need to place tap tempo control away from the Kodiak — just select TAP via the selector switch near the control input. Or attach an expression pedal and select EXP for foot control over the tremolo speed.

JHS Kodiak Features:

  • Exceptionally versatile analog tremolo pedal with a vast assortment of choppy tones
  • Speed knob offers a wide sweep, from swampy slow sounds to rapid-fire rhythms
  • Wave knob switches between sine, rhythmic, square, or ramp wave types for a variety of distinct tremolo sounds
  • Side EXP/TAP switch swaps between tap in/out or expression out for the tap/expression jack
  • Tap tempo to quickly set your speed and make quick real-time adjustments
  • Plug in an expression pedal to modify your tremolo speed on the fly
  • Volume knob can be cranked to boost your amp
  • Top-mounted jacks for easy integration into a pedalboard
  • True bypass switching keeps your tone intact while the effect is off

Tech Specs

  • Pedal Type: Tremolo
  • Analog/Digital: Analog
  • Effects: 4 x Wave Shapes: Sine, Rhythmic, Square, Ramp
  • Inputs: 1 x 1/4"
  • Outputs: 1 x 1/4"
  • Other I/O: 1 x 1/4" (tap/expression)
  • True Bypass: Yes
  • Power Source: 9V DC power supply required (sold separately)
  • Power Usage: 10mA
  • Height: 1.6"
  • Width: 2.6"
  • Depth: 4.8"
  • Weight: 0.63 lbs.
